More About "t v presenter crossword clue"

The clue "t v presenter" is a common staple in crosswords, often referring to a variety of roles within the broadcasting industry. While it might seem straightforward, the ambiguity of 'presenter' can lead to several possible answers depending on the specific puzzle's needs. Crossword setters frequently use synonyms like 'host,' 'anchor,' or 'newsreader' to fit different letter counts, requiring solvers to consider the broader scope of television roles.

Understanding the nuances of these terms can be key. An 'anchor' typically implies a news role, whereas a 'host' is more general, often associated with entertainment or talk shows. 'Broadcaster' is a wider term encompassing anyone involved in transmitting programs. Paying attention to any additional words in the clue (e.g., "morning show presenter") can further narrow down the possibilities, guiding you to the precise solution the puzzle demands.
